Drop the .XX from OSX version

This commit is contained in:
Dylan 2016-03-13 23:23:10 +11:00
parent 28f936e03f
commit 9d40beb186
1 changed files with 9 additions and 8 deletions

View File

@ -469,16 +469,17 @@ case "$os" in
"Mac OS X") "Mac OS X")
osx_version=$(sw_vers -productVersion) osx_version=$(sw_vers -productVersion)
osx_version=${osx_version%.*}
case "$osx_version" in case "$osx_version" in
"10.4."*) codename="Mac OS X Tiger" ;; "10.4") codename="Mac OS X Tiger" ;;
"10.5."*) codename="Mac OS X Leopard" ;; "10.5") codename="Mac OS X Leopard" ;;
"10.6."*) codename="Mac OS X Snow Leopard" ;; "10.6") codename="Mac OS X Snow Leopard" ;;
"10.7."*) codename="Mac OS X Lion" ;; "10.7") codename="Mac OS X Lion" ;;
"10.8."*) codename="OS X Mountain Lion" ;; "10.8") codename="OS X Mountain Lion" ;;
"10.9."*) codename="OS X Mavericks" ;; "10.9") codename="OS X Mavericks" ;;
"10.10."*) codename="OS X Yosemite" ;; "10.10") codename="OS X Yosemite" ;;
"10.11."*) codename="OS X El Capitan" ;; "10.11") codename="OS X El Capitan" ;;
*) codename="Mac OS X" ;; *) codename="Mac OS X" ;;
esac esac
distro="$codename $osx_version" distro="$codename $osx_version"